Room в Jetpack Compose | Android Studio + Kotlin

แชร์
ฝัง
  • เผยแพร่เมื่อ 1 ธ.ค. 2024

ความคิดเห็น • 62

  • @gtuei7310
    @gtuei7310 ปีที่แล้ว +9

    неко, спасибо большое что помогаешь не оставаться в пещере ❤

  • @exey.artwork
    @exey.artwork 8 หลายเดือนก่อน +1

    Большое спасибо за урок, очень круто, что помимо основной темы урока Room еще дополнительно показываешь как работать с разными инструментами , необходимыми в андроид разработке (верстка, работа с данными и тд), мужик ты лучший)

  • @barrywhite5274
    @barrywhite5274 10 หลายเดือนก่อน +1

    Неделю мучал документацию и все-равно полного понимания не пришло, а после вашего видео - все по полочкам, спасибо!

  • @noverton
    @noverton ปีที่แล้ว +2

    как обычно - все круто, подробно и доходчиво. спасибо за видео, это лайк!

  • @Arhmed13
    @Arhmed13 ปีที่แล้ว +2

    Сергей Благодарю за урок!!!

  • @herrmannelig3325
    @herrmannelig3325 ปีที่แล้ว +4

    Отличная тема, заранее спасибо за урок, Сергей😊

  • @northrider3762
    @northrider3762 5 หลายเดือนก่อน +1

    Спасибо тебе большое! Всё так понятно объясняешь. Очень рад, что наткнулся на твой канал.

  • @normno
    @normno 10 หลายเดือนก่อน

    Обожаю ваши длинные уроки

  • @andreyshadrin1658
    @andreyshadrin1658 ปีที่แล้ว +1

    Большое спасибо. Очень полезный и интересный урок!

  • @pavelgera72
    @pavelgera72 ปีที่แล้ว +2

    Благодарю за урок

  • @eugenegreer7542
    @eugenegreer7542 ปีที่แล้ว +2

    спасибо за урок 👍

  • @sqrAnton
    @sqrAnton 9 หลายเดือนก่อน +1

    Здравствуйте! Вчера вечером наткнулся на ваши видео! Я недавно начал учить котлин по книгам но ничего не понимал, с вашими видео начинаю открывать для себя новое то что уже «изучил» так как вы прям объясняете все до самых базовых уровней без абстракций как почти все ютуберы. Спасибо большое! Как найду первую работу по разработке, сразу же вам Донат отправлю или куплю курс в знак благодарности 🤝

    • @NecoRuChannel
      @NecoRuChannel  9 หลายเดือนก่อน

      Большое спасибо! Я очень рад что тебе помогают мои уроки !

  • @AndroidDeveloper-mk4eo
    @AndroidDeveloper-mk4eo ปีที่แล้ว

    То что нужно спасибо!!!

  • @Xomiak-ff5fv
    @Xomiak-ff5fv ปีที่แล้ว +9

    Хотелось бы увидеть уроки по архитектуре MVVM, MVP)

  • @карнас
    @карнас ปีที่แล้ว +1

    Отличный урок! Сергей, подскажи, у гугл карт можно как-то реализовать оффлайн режим? Пользовался mapsforge, но там с jetpack compose возникают трудности, карта упорно не хочет рендериться, хотя по клику координаты считываются..

  • @alexrr7087
    @alexrr7087 ปีที่แล้ว

    Neco подскажи пожалуйста про лицензии на треки, которые например вставлять в игры. Где покупать, какой тип лицензии выбирать ?

  • @Nazar-uz7io
    @Nazar-uz7io ปีที่แล้ว +1

    Сергей, большое спасибо за твои уроки!
    Скажи пожалуйста, сколько в твоем курсе "Список покупок на Jetpack Compose" всего видео?

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ว +2

      Привет, там 50 уроков больше 10 часов видео, точно не считал 🥹

  • @РоманМатохин
    @РоманМатохин 8 หลายเดือนก่อน

    Подскажите, пожалуйста, как называется урок, где вы рассказываете про Flow?

  • @pavelgera72
    @pavelgera72 ปีที่แล้ว

    В App можно инициализировать любое количества классов, требующих контекста , чтобы передать в фабрику вью модел?

  • @nonnull7352
    @nonnull7352 6 หลายเดือนก่อน

    Здравствуйте!, подскажите пожалуйста как сохранить дамп БД, на sd или внутреннее хранилище ?

  • @Lucky_Mirror
    @Lucky_Mirror ปีที่แล้ว +3

    Отличный урок 👍
    Большое спасибо, Сергей!
    P.S. Лезть в gradle своими кривыми ручками спокойнее, когда видишь как там оно у Сергея)
    P.S.2 Заметил, что выезжающая клава сдвигает всё вверх (например, кастомный toolbar) и не все элементы lazycolumn скроляться. Это лечится?

  • @nonnull7352
    @nonnull7352 7 หลายเดือนก่อน

    А как сохранять дамп БД или экспортировать в exel, csv ?

  • @РоманМатохин
    @РоманМатохин 8 หลายเดือนก่อน

    Не плохо было бы работу с БД обернуть try catch во ViewModel

  • @l1pker937
    @l1pker937 ปีที่แล้ว +1

    Не хочет запускаться, в отчете пишет Required value was null в MainViewModel там где extras, как это можно решить

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ว

      По комментарию трудно сказать, пришли код

    • @l1pker937
      @l1pker937 ปีที่แล้ว

      @@NecoRuChannel отправил в телеграмм

    • @cid-nc3ie
      @cid-nc3ie 10 หลายเดือนก่อน

      Также, как решил?

  • @АндрейКаминский-у8с
    @АндрейКаминский-у8с ปีที่แล้ว

    Сергей, большое спасибо что говорите версию Android Studio. Бывало пару раз что по урокам что то не получалось сделать, ставил версию как у вас + версию Gradle + (полностью одинаковые зависимости) и всё получалось. Странно что есть разница в этом.

  • @amadaygood1108
    @amadaygood1108 ปีที่แล้ว

    Привет, Неко!
    Если ли возможность в Jetpack Compouse создать Яндекс карту или доступна только карта от Google?
    хотелось бы увидеть урок на эту тему на твоём канале!
    Спасибо!

  • @KANSHAU
    @KANSHAU ปีที่แล้ว +1

    Что-то не пойму - как подписаться чтоб стать member? жму ссылку под видео - просто бросает на канал. Может в РФ это не доступно?

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ว

      Да, это избах того что в РФ из за санкций спонсорство отключили, можно купить нужный курс у меня напрямую, пишите мне на почту или в телегу все это можно найти в описании к видео

  • @МулладжанАюпов-и5ы
    @МулладжанАюпов-и5ы ปีที่แล้ว +1

    Никак не получается подключить kapt,пишет Duplicate class found,как это можно исправить?

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ว

      Это в версии Котлин, для более удобного общения пиши в телегу или на почту или в инста. Все мои соц сети в описании к видео. В ВК не часто бываю так как уведомления не приходят

  • @СергейСафонов-ж6ь
    @СергейСафонов-ж6ь ปีที่แล้ว

    modifier = Modifier.weight(1f),
    colors = TextFieldDefaults.textFieldColors(
    containerColor = Color.White
    )
    почему-то containerColor светится красным, из-за чего это может происходить?

  • @geniussemey8301
    @geniussemey8301 ปีที่แล้ว

    Если хочу сделать свое маленькое простенькое приложения на андроид. Хватит ли ресурсов картинок в андроид . Или дизайн в фигме нужен?

    • @РоманМатохин
      @РоманМатохин 8 หลายเดือนก่อน

      в инете до фига мест где можно любые картинки взять

  • @YashaDim
    @YashaDim 11 หลายเดือนก่อน +1

    Дико извиняюсь, но может кто нибудь подскажет почему может происходить ошибка с базой данных?

    • @NecoRuChannel
      @NecoRuChannel  11 หลายเดือนก่อน

      Привет, какая ошибка?

    • @YashaDim
      @YashaDim 11 หลายเดือนก่อน

      ​@@NecoRuChannel java.lang.ClassCastException.
      В MainViewModel

    • @Mydrich
      @Mydrich 10 หลายเดือนก่อน

      Возможно, ты поменял, что-то в базе данных, но не провел миграцию. Нужно либо делать миграцию версий, либо удалить приложение и заново установить

  • @IlyaProk
    @IlyaProk ปีที่แล้ว

    Очень хочется видео работа с шрифтами

  • @ИльяСысуев-ъ1х
    @ИльяСысуев-ъ1х ปีที่แล้ว

    Молодец, подскажите как в fragmente получить database ?

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ว

      Используй ViewModel и тогда через ViewModel будет доступ к database. Простыми словами, логику CRUD создай в ViewModel и все, сможешь ViewModel вызывать и из фрагмента и из активити

    • @ИльяСысуев-ъ1х
      @ИльяСысуев-ъ1х ปีที่แล้ว

      ​@@NecoRuChannelможете пожалуйста пример показать, чуть чуть не понел

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ว

      @@ИльяСысуев-ъ1х Это в комментариях не показать, запишу видео на эту тему. У же есть видео про Hilt используя его и viewModel это будет просто

    • @ИльяСысуев-ъ1х
      @ИльяСысуев-ъ1х ปีที่แล้ว

      @@NecoRuChannel спасибо попробую , подскажите пожалуйста как решить вот такую ошибку /Users/macbook51/kotlin/social_app/social/app/build/generated/hilt/component_sources/debug/com/Ilya5412/social/App_HiltComponents.java:134: error: [Dagger/MissingBinding] com.Ilya5412.social.data.MainDb cannot be provided without an @Provides-annotated method.
      public abstract static class SingletonC implements App_GeneratedInjector, ?

  • @geniussemey8301
    @geniussemey8301 ปีที่แล้ว

    Друзья. Вопрос новичка. Нужна ли фигма для андроид разработчика?

    • @alexpro2493
      @alexpro2493 ปีที่แล้ว

      У меня тот же вопрос, ведь по идеи на реальной работе тебе дают готовый дизайн сделанный в фирме или ещё где то и его нужно импортировать в Андроид Студио и "сделать эти картинки рабочими" при помощи кода но таких уроков нет на Ютубе. Ведь по сути разработчик не должен делать дизайн а должен прописывать код под уже готовый дизайн. И тут много вопросов 😮🤔🤔❓❓❓

    • @РоманМатохин
      @РоманМатохин 8 หลายเดือนก่อน

      ​@@alexpro2493 в инете уйма мест где можно взять картинки, гугл в помощь

    • @РоманМатохин
      @РоманМатохин 8 หลายเดือนก่อน

      идёшь в инет и ищешь нужные тебе картинки

  • @IlyaProk
    @IlyaProk ปีที่แล้ว

    не могу найти исходный код , кто подскажет

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ว +1

      Привет, забыл опубликовать, сейчас загружу и ссылку в описание доюавлю!

    • @IlyaProk
      @IlyaProk ปีที่แล้ว

      @@NecoRuChannel большое вам спасибо 🙏 , что отреагировали

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ว

      @@IlyaProk И вам спасибо что напомнили)

    • @NecoRuChannel
      @NecoRuChannel  ปีที่แล้ว +1

      @@IlyaProk вот ссылка на исходник:
      neco-desarrollo.es/2023/06/room-jetpack-compose

  • @BatyrMussagaliyev
    @BatyrMussagaliyev ปีที่แล้ว +3

    в конце вообще ничего не понятно

    • @ВалераИванов-щ4ц
      @ВалераИванов-щ4ц ปีที่แล้ว

      Та же фигня.Радостно что я не один :)

    • @diskys8174
      @diskys8174 9 หลายเดือนก่อน

      А начиналось так красиво. Солидарен с вами парни 😅

  • @BatyrMussagaliyev
    @BatyrMussagaliyev ปีที่แล้ว

    too much water